Ksw-q-userdebug: Os Update
Connect the drive to the USB port on your head unit. If you have multiple ports, avoid the one labeled "CarPlay" as it may not support data transfer for updates.
If you own an aftermarket Android head unit—specifically one powered by a Snapdragon processor running a "Ksw" firmware—you have likely encountered the term . Seeing this string in your system settings or coming across it in automotive forums usually means you are looking at the foundational software driving your car's infotainment system.
Builds like v4.3.3 (May 2024) and v4.2.9 (December 2023) backport features from newer Android 11/13 systems.
In Android's alphabetical version naming convention, "Q" represents Android 10 . Therefore, a "Ksw-q" build signifies that the core operating system is built on Android 10 APIs.
Automotive infotainment systems have evolved from simple radios into complex, Android-based computers. If you own a modern aftermarket Android head unit—particularly one powered by a Qualcomm Snapdragon processor—you have likely encountered the term . Ksw-q-userdebug Os Update
Go to Settings > System Info or Factory Settings on your head unit. Look at the System Version . It must explicitly contain Ksw-Q-userdebug . Attempting to flash a Ksw-Q update onto a Ksw-R (Android 11) or an old px6/px5 board will permanently destroy the device hardware interface.
The Ksw-q-userdebug OS update is a targeted firmware release designed for devices running the Ksw-q build in userdebug mode. It focuses on improving development and testing workflows by delivering debug-friendly features, stability fixes, and performance optimizations without the full production restrictions of a user build.
Most users rely on Zlink or SpeedPlay apps built into the KSW firmware to run wireless CarPlay or Android Auto. Updates to the core OS frequently include updated driver stacks for the Wi-Fi and Bluetooth chips, drastically reducing latency and mid-drive disconnects. UI and Performance Optimization
Start your vehicle’s engine so the system does not enter power-saving mode. Allow the head unit to boot completely into its main menu. Connect the drive to the USB port on your head unit
Manually navigate to the update setting. If it still fails, the update might not be intended for your specific KSW model (e.g., trying to put an A13 update on an A10 device). Summary of Recent KSW Updates (2025–2026)
He plugged the USB into the Android unit's dedicated USB port.
adb shell getprop ro.build.fingerprint adb shell getenforce # Should return "Permissive" adb logcat -b all -d | grep "KSW_UPDATE"
Manufacturer updates for Ksw systems rarely introduce a completely new Android version (e.g., upgrading from Android 10 to Android 12). Instead, they focus on optimizing the existing operating system. Updating your software provides several critical benefits: 1. Enhanced System Stability Seeing this string in your system settings or
Turn on your car and let the Android head unit boot up completely to its home screen.
The Ksw-q-userdebug OS update is a powerful tool to streamline your aftermarket Android display, patch annoying software bugs, and ensure seamless integration with your smartphone and vehicle controls. By accurately verifying your hardware properties and meticulously preparing your installation media, you can safely bring your dashboard entertainment system up to date.
When you see a , it means you are updating an Android 10-based system tailored specifically for Snapdragon-equipped (often Snapdragon 625, 662, or 680) Android head units. Why You Should (or Shouldn’t) Update
Download the official, verified KSW firmware update corresponding to your specific processor. The update file is typically named Ksw-Q-Userdebug_OS_vX.X.X-ota.zip (where X.X.X is the version number).
Flashing firmware on an automotive head unit carries a risk of bricking the device. Before downloading any files, you must complete the following checklist:
These updates fix common issues, such as screen blackouts, slow boot times, or malfunctioning air conditioning display overlays ( KswAirConditioner ).















